This directory contains a Dockerfile and Makefile for packaging up kubectl into
|
||
|
a container.
|
||
|
|
||
|
It's not currently automated as part of a release process, so for the moment
|
||
|
this is an example of what to do if you want to package kubectl into a
|
||
|
container/your pod.
|
||
|
|
||
|
In the future, we may release consistently versioned groups of containers when
|
||
|
we cut a release, in which case the source of gcr.io/google_containers/kubectl
|
||
|
would become that automated process.
|
||
|
|
||
|
```pod.json``` is provided as an example of packaging kubectl as a sidecar
|
||
|
container, and to help you verify that kubectl works correctly in
|
||
|
this configuration.
|
||
|
|
||
|
A possible reason why you would want to do this is to use ```kubectl proxy``` as
|
||
|
a drop-in replacement for the old no-auth KUBERNETES_RO service. The other
|
||
|
containers in your pod will find the proxy apparently serving on localhost.
